New York, NY Robert Ranieri, senior vice president/managing director of NorthMarq’s White Plains office arranged the $7 million refinance of a 12,636 s/f mixed-use property, located at 301 East 84th St.

New York, NY Governor Andrew Cuomo yesterday released Executive Order 202.7 allowing the temporary virtual notarization of documents during the Coronavirus (COVID-19) crisis.

The 54,000 s/f The Huguenot will be a six-story, 60-unit upscale mixed-use building at 387 Huguenot Street, in the center of the city's changing downtown area. The complex's units will include seven classified as affordable.
